Arthur Lawrence is looking to hire an SCCM Architect based in Houston, TX. Please find the job description below and send us your updated resume, if interested:
Core Requirements:
- Hands-on experience of the Systems Center Configuration Manager 2012. (Preferably 10+ years of SCCM administration experience).
- Experience with Package deployment, Distribution Point remediation, OSD (including driver packaging), Patch Management, USMT, Asset Intelligence, and Internet-based Client Management.
- Technical knowledge and experience using Active Directory and managing Group Policies.
- Solid hands-on experience with Orchestrator, Operations Manager, and Service Manager. Creating workflows.
- Experience with the Mobile Device Management products like MobileIron, AirWatch, XenMobile, etc.
Nice to Have:
- MCP, MCSE, MCSA, MCIT, or any client (desktop/laptop infrastructure) related technical certification.
